Emission factor summary

Emission intensity of supply chain (with margins i.e. cradle to shelf) in US dollars spend on: apiculture. This factor is representative of the described goods or services category as defined by the 2017 version of the North American Industry Classification System (NAICS). Refer to the source for the source-specific data quality assessment. Retrieved from Supply Chain Factors Dataset v1.2.
